Outline of Final Research Achievements |
This study aimed to investigate using intracoronary imaging whether medium-chain fatty acids can inhibit the progression of TG deposit coronary atherosclerosis and stent restenosis in patients diagnosed with TGCV. First, we confirmed that a high rate of stent restenosis occurs in TGCV cases not treated with medium-chain fatty acids. Subsequently, we found that TG deposit and cholesterol deposit atherosclerosis were mixed in TGCV and that there were limitations in identifying TG deposit coronary atherosclerosis on intracoronary imaging. This forced a change in our original plan to use coronary computed tomography to evaluate the effect. The speculation that medium-chain fatty acids are likely to play an important role in the suppression of cardiovascular events in TGCV remains unchanged.
